ECMA C10.10.20.20

Triangular Prism Carton

The Triangular Prism Carton is a three-sided folding carton designed for high-visibility retail presentation. It is an excellent fit for specialty foods, confectionery, cosmetics, and promotional items that benefit from a unique shelf profile.

Delivered flat, the carton opens into a rigid triangular tube. The ends are secured by triangular flaps featuring twin tuck tabs that friction-fit inside the side walls, allowing for quick manual loading without tape or adhesive.

Common Packing Situations

Manual Kitting And Fulfillment

Because the carton ships flat and opens with a quick squeeze, it is efficient for hand-packing lines. The twin tuck tabs are intuitive for operators to close.

Retail Display

The triangular shape stands out, but it does not stack horizontally as efficiently as rectangular boxes. It is often used standing upright or placed in custom retail display trays.

Premium Unboxing Experiences

The three-sided opening motion and unique tuck flaps offer a different unboxing experience than standard cartons, making it popular for gift sets and limited-edition items.

When To Consider A Rectangular Carton

Heavy Or Dense Products

The bottom closure relies entirely on the friction of the twin tuck tabs. Heavy items can push the bottom open. For heavier goods, a rectangular carton with a crash-lock or sealed bottom is a safer choice.

High-Speed Automated Loading

Most automated cartoning equipment is built for rectangular profiles. If you require high-speed automated loading, a reverse-tuck or straight-tuck carton will avoid the need for specialized triangular fixtures.

Direct Parcel Shipping

The non-rectangular shape and friction-fit closures are vulnerable to crushing and opening during rough handling. This carton should be placed inside a sturdy rectangular master shipper for parcel transit.

Board, Fit, And Production Choices

Board Thickness And Closure Friction

The twin tuck tabs must slide smoothly into the tube while maintaining enough friction to stay closed. The board thickness directly affects this fit. A physical sample helps verify the closure feel before a full production run.

Grain Direction And Panel Bowing

To prevent the long side panels from bowing and to ensure the longitudinal creases fold cleanly, the board's grain direction should run parallel to the height of the carton.

Flat-Fold Production Setup

While the carton ships flat, achieving that flat state requires a specific collapsing crease on one side panel. This asymmetric fold requires proper folder-gluer setup by the manufacturer.

Surface Graphics And Crease Placement

One of the side panels features a longitudinal collapsing crease that allows the three-sided tube to fold flat. When designing graphics, avoid placing critical text or fine details directly over this crease.

Template Adjustments

Base Dimensions And Flap Angles

Changing the width of the base or side panels alters the internal angles of the triangle. The twin tuck tabs must be carefully recalculated to match these new angles so the friction fit continues to work.

Tube Length Adjustments

The height of the carton can be scaled easily to accommodate longer items, provided the board maintains enough column strength to resist bowing.

Tuck Tab Clearances

The depth of the slit locks and the height of the twin tuck tabs can be adjusted to increase or decrease the friction hold, depending on the chosen board material.

Board and packing details

Storage and handling of flat cartons

Because the carton relies on a collapsing crease to lay flat, the knocked-down tubes should be stored flat and protected from high humidity to prevent the board from warping before assembly.

Additional notes

Insert clearance for small parts

If packing multiple small items, consider how they will settle into the pointed corners of the triangle. Custom inserts may be needed to keep items centered.

FAQs

Assembly and Closure

How does a three-sided carton ship flat?

One of the side panels includes a longitudinal collapsing crease. The manufacturer glues the long seam and folds the carton along this crease and one main corner, allowing it to lay completely flat for shipping.

Do the end flaps require tape or glue?

The triangular end flaps feature twin tuck tabs that slide inside the side walls. The friction between the tabs and the walls holds the carton closed. However, clear wafer seals can be added for tamper evidence.

Product Fit

Is this carton suitable for heavy items?

It is a poor fit for heavy products. Because the bottom closure relies on friction, excessive weight can push the bottom flap open. It is a better fit for lightweight specialty items.

Shipping and Route

Is this carton suitable for direct parcel shipping?

The triangular shape and friction closures are not designed for direct parcel shipping. It should be placed inside a rectangular corrugated outer box for transit.

Production

Does the triangular shape affect production?

It is die-cut and glued on folder-gluer machines, but the asymmetric flat-fold profile requires specific belt and guide setups compared to a four-corner box.

Samples

What should be tested with a physical sample?

A sample verifies that the twin tuck tabs have the right amount of friction for your chosen board thickness. If the tabs are too tight, they will crush during insertion; if too loose, the carton will open.

Materials

Can corrugated board be used for this design?

Corrugated board is generally a poor fit. The collapsing crease and sharp triangular corners will crush and bind, preventing the carton from folding flat cleanly.

How does grain direction affect this carton?

Grain direction should run parallel to the height of the carton. This provides column strength and prevents the long side panels from bowing outward.
